LED lights and their performance!

I got few question for you led owners
What brand light you have?
How long did it last till first problem occurred with it?
how many hours/day on?
How is coral growth with them?

reason I'm asking is 5 years ago I got some lights directly from China and over time at least 1 would burned out per month that I would have to solder new led each time.
its getting old to keep fixing them. so looking for different options now.

I have mars aquas. The first lot I bought was about the same as you, five years ago, one of the fixtures mostly burnt out, it was just super delayed in turning on (after like five minutes the lights would come on), the whole fixture not just a single diode. I have another that's doing a similar thing now but still turns on. I've gotten great growth from everything from mushrooms to acros and when the one fixture burns out I'll happily shell out $90 for another one. I run three in total on a 6' long 150 gallon.

Current USA Orbit Marine Pro IC (x2)

Got it because of the sleek mount design, but more so because of the weather features. So far I've had no issues with it, but I do wish the moon light mode wasn't 6 hours. I guess I could counter act that by making moon light no light but its not a big deal (moonlight starts after you set the off time).

All in all its an awesome light. It has a slow turn on and turn off (sunrise/sunset). I'm keeping a long tentacle anemone, zoas, and mushrooms on it (20ish in depth). Plus, my kids love the weather features that you can have occur on demand or randomly (thunderstorms and passing clouds) which isn't offered with any other light.

Make sure to read their PAR ratings for their different lights before buying to make sure you get whats suited for you.
